The magic begins with a simple marinade that combines the earthy tones of dried herbs like basil, thyme, and oregano with the aroma of minced garlic and just the right amount of cayenne pepper for a zesty kick. As the chicken grills, the marinade caramelizes, creating a beautiful char that not only enhances the flavor but also locks in the chicken’s natural juices, ensuring each piece remains tender and juicy.

Directions

  1. Place chicken in a shallow dish. In a medium bowl, mix together the olive oil, SPLENDA® Granulated Sweetener, honey, saffron, garlic, basil, thyme, cayenne pepper, salt, oregano, parsley, and sage.
  2. Pour the mixture over the chicken. Cover, and marinate 20 to 25 minutes in the refrigerator.
  3. Preheat the grill for medium heat.
  4. Lightly oil the grill grate. Discard marinade, and place chicken on the grill. Cook for 10 minutes on each side, or until exterior is charred and juices run clear.
